  6. The way Egypt was set up does perplex me. Most of he troops that faught in Egypt were indeed indian, anzac, and south african. I don't think any of those troops were sent by way of the med. Most of the supply went around the cape until near the end of the north african campiagn. Why don't you just allow units to be operationally moved to Egypt. You can allready do that with air units. You could increase the operational movement cost by like 50-100% to reflect the big time increase incured by travelling around the cape. Leaving this as is will IMHO seriouly degrade the quality of the game. The whole of the north african and middle eastern theater is already poorly represented. Sticking the british with this unrelistic limitation of only being able to get troops to Egypt by way of the med hurts the british unrealistically and uneccesarily. An Axis player of decent skill and experiance can easily eliminate the british fleeet at Alexandria. Malta isn't much of a challenge either. With strong german air support you can bring the little island to her knees pretty easily. The only reall trade is that you will likely have to postpone your russian invasion by a couple months. On a side note. To all those wondering, not all fortifications are autimatically destroyed on capture. When I landed an italian corps on malta the fortification stayed perfectly intact. I assume Gibraltar and Sevastapol work the same way. Back to the topic at hand. with Malta and the east med fleet out of action britain has no almost no hope of reinforcing Egypt. If the italians get Gibraltar then Egypt is completely cut off. This means that the italians only need defeat the british east med fleet and take Malta and then they can grind the one british corps in Egypt down to nothing at their leasure. Cya, bye!

  8. I have a few points I would like to make as well. 1) I've noticed that allied air units won't run interdiction for each other or each other's ground units. Example, When I played the allies the british air fleets I had stationed in France would only intercept german air fleets if they attacked british or minor allies units. If the german air units attacked french units then the british air fleets would just sit by and do nothing. This is obviously quite unreallistic. 2) The player should be allowed to construct units for the minor allies. Example, When I was planning for my invasion of Russia I wanted to have army group south consist of 3 romanian armies, 1 hungarian army, and 1 hungarian TG. I only had 2 romanian armies and 1 hungarian army. I couln't build the other units except as german units. I suggest a simple solution. Have all units built with in the radius of a minor allies city or port belong to that minor ally. However HQs should be excluded as you couldn't really have a romanian Rommel. Which brings me to my third and final point. 3) Allow HQs from the major powers to command units belonging to subordinate minor powers. Example, When I was planning my invasion of Russia I had planned to intitially have 3 army groups. 2 german and 1 mixed. I built an extra HQ(Kesselring) and put Rundstedt in charge of army group north, Kesselring in charge of army group center and Bock in charge of army group south. Unfortunately Bock couldn't command army group south since it was a mixed force of hungarians and romanians. IMHO this is unrealistic and unhistorical. Army group south historically was made up of german, romanian, hungarian, and italian units as well as units from other nations. But it was commanded by a german. However I don't think this should translate over to major powers. French should only command french, italians should only command italians, americans should only command americans, etc. There are historiacal example of this happenning many times, but IMO it should be left out for gameplay purposes.
